Some of the known facts about Osho are,
  • Osho was born in 1931 in Kuchwara, a town in central India.


  • Osho's parents' religion was Jainism.


  • Osho never subscribed to any religious faith during his lifetime.


  • He received "samadhi" (enlightenment in which his soul became one with the universe) on 1953-MAR-21 at the age of 21.


  • In 1974, Osho moved from Bombay southward to Pune,India.


  • His ashram,in pune consisted of two adjoining properties covering six acres in an affluent suburb of Pune called Koregaon Park.


  • In 1980, Osho was the victim of a knife attack by a Hindu fundamentalist during his morning discourse.


  • In 80's Osho moved to America and settled on the 65,000 acre "Big Muddy Ranch" near Antelope, Oregon, which his sannyasins had bought for six million dollars. The ranch was renamed Rajneeshpuram ("City of Rajneesh"). This "small, desolate valley twelve miles from Antelope, Oregon was transformed into a thriving town of 3,000 residents, with a 4,500 foot paved airstrip, a 44 acre reservoir, an 88,000 square foot meeting hall.


  • Osho was charged for attempted murder of his personal physician and with several other top charges.


  • He allegedly arranged a number of phony marriages between some of his Indian followers and American citizens so that the former could obtain clearance to stay in the country.

  • In pune, he abandoned the name of Rajneesh and adopted "Osho".


  • The name OSHO was derived from the expression "oceanic experience" by William James; others say that it was derived from an ancient Japanese word for master .


  • According to one source ,"Bhagwan" means "Master of the Vagina." He has been called the "sex guru."


  • Osho recognized Jesus Christ as having attained enlightenment, and believed that he survived his crucifixion and moved to India where he died at the age of 112 .


  • His collection 27 Rolls Royces, given to him by his followers, was well known (some sources say he had as many as 100 cars).


  • Osho died in Pune in 1990.
